Montana’s MAST is a state-specific through-year assessment built by New Meridian and aligned to Montana’s academic content standards, not a Smarter Balanced-style claims/targets framework. The math blueprints organize content into grade-level strands/testlets that map directly to CCSS-M-derived Montana standards.
The blueprint publishes a through-year design of 12 strands/testlets per grade, with 1 strand per testlet, 2 reporting attributes per strand, and 9–13 items per testlet. It also specifies approximate item-type and DOK distributions, but does not publish percentage weighting by domain in the captured blueprint text.
